Abstract
An information display status indicator is described. The status indicator is typically connected to a user device that uses consumable resources. Icons representing resource usage are shown on the status indicator as the resources are used. The icons could represent memory resources available to the device. The icons, which are patterned around a perimeter of the status indicator, are turned on sequentially to form a complete loop when the memory becomes full. Additionally, each icon may be made of a set of pixels or blocks where each set is individually controllable.
